"Only 6 holes. Hole 1 has a teepad, the rest are natural grass where you can tee off beside the sign. The baskets are not a standard regulation basket. All holes are very open, so can let your discs rip. The walk back to Hole 6 back to Hole 1 is almost as long as walking the whole course again. Good course for practice on dialing in your distance, but not a desirable place to go and play a round. "
